There must have been a sign up inside that said "no more than 5 people on the balcony please" or some such thing? --------------------------------------------- Adult Balcony Safety Adults will (hopefully) not try to stick their heads through balusters or try to climb over balcony barriers, however, balconies can still pose problems to adults. Weight limits, structural issues, and steps should all be considered in keeping adult guests safe. The following tips can help ensure guest safety: Inspect your balcony every year for structural problems, including but not limited to termites, corroded metals, and wet rot Post any weight limits and watch that your guests comply If there is a step down or narrow stairs leading from the balcony, post signs of any dangers and warn your guests Balconies can be very pleasant parts of your home or business. Ensuring the safety of children and adults can help you keep your guests safe and happy on your extended outdoor living space. http://www.safetyrisk.net/balcony-safety-3/ |
